One cup of Mandi is around 235 grams and contains approximately 353 calories, 24 grams of protein, 12 grams of fat, and 47 grams of carbohydrates.

Mandi is a fragrant and flavorful dish originating from the Arabian Peninsula, particularly Yemen. It features tender, slow-cooked rice infused with aromatic spices like saffron and cardamom, paired with succulent pieces of marinated chicken or lamb. Traditionally served with a side of tangy sauce, Mandi is a delightful fusion of spices and textures. Packed with protein and carbohydrates, it provides energy, but can be high in calories if rich oils are used.
